Job Description

About the Team

You will be part of a collaborative team responsible for creating assortment strategies based on analyzing sales and trend. Our job blends creativity, analytics, and marketing.

About the Role

As a Buyer, you will create and develop business strategies and seasonal assortment plans to deliver sales and profits for the assigned department in line with strategies set by the divisional Director / VP. You will identify category opportunities and recommend new products or concepts for the department. You will also coordinate information across functions working closely with Design, Inventory Management, Ecommerce, Sourcing, Allocation, Production, Creative Services, Stores, Packaging and Visual to ensure the process is followed and timelines are met. You will handle visual signage (new, specials, markdowns) and coordinate in-store collateral, online copy and image assets, photo samples and assortment tools.

This role requires being onsite in our San Francisco office Monday through Thursday, and remote option on Friday.

Responsibilities

Sales, Strategy & Assortment


  • Analyze, present and recap sales trends and results to leadership, and cross-functional partners for assigned department(s). Demonstrate on a daily, weekly, monthly, seasonal, quarterly, and yearly basis.

  • Execute 3YP growth strategies for assigned department(s).

  • Execute entire category reviews and growth strategy forecasts as needed.

  • Communicate weekly selling updates, assortment opportunities and influence mark down recommendations and trending collections to chase orders.

  • Develop and communicate annual and seasonal business merchandising strategies for assigned department(s) focused on core businesses and newness.

  • Select seasonal and core product assortment for assigned department(s) to drive the business forward on collaboration with in-house design team.

  • Collaborate with Inventory Management to develop annual and seasonal financial plans.

  • Collaborate with Inventory Management and Sourcing on seasonal assortment rank, purchase quantity recommendations, flow and exit strategies for initial cost and production negotiations for new programs

  • Identify and recommend new business opportunities to drive future growth.

  • Create and maintain merchandising assortment plans for assigned departments

  • Present to leadership and manager in seasonal milestone meetings.

  • Establish seasonal pricing strategies and set profitable pricing based on sales trends and cost negotiations with the Sourcing team.

  • Analyze competitive market and provide observations and analysis of findings.

  • Execute SWOT analysis as needed. of market for competitive analysis

  • Correspond with functional areas to resolve difficult issues on product quality issues, re-ticketing issues, or customer service needs

  • Lead weekly product development meetings and establish a POV and provide critical and important feedback on the design.

  • Lead product presentation set up and break down for critical product in-person meetings.

  • Participate in regular return and replacement meetings and work to resolution for your area(s).

  • Propose and recommend promotional opportunities to drive sales and customer engagement.

Marketing:


  • Communicate key product items, seasonal big bets and strategies to develop pagination to Creative Services to finalize marketing plan.

  • Communicate digital marketing plans for assigned department(s).

  • Influence email and social marketing based on sales demand and inventory levels in the department(s).

  • Lead team on photo sample requests.

Retail:


  • Create seasonal retail floor model and backroom stocking strategies. Partner with visual team on execution both virtually and in the mock store.

  • Create & own retail mapping documents.

  • Analyze channel results.

  • Provide information to the field on in-store promotion strategies and placement of markdown goods. Correspond with functional areas.

  • Investigate and respond to store field issues. Coordinate communication strategies with Store Operations. Provide appropriate merchandising information for Store Web.

  • Visit stores as needed to review visual merchandising, standards and new floorsets.

Misc.


  • Execute SKU creation and SKU updates for all departments.

  • Operate in PLM system.

  • Operate a computer and communicate via telephone.

  • Proficient to advanced in Excel.

  • Transport materials and equipment and lift, move, and carry objects up to 50 pounds on a limited basis.

  • Attend overseas product development calls as needed seasonally after hours.
